When you actually need air duct replacement

Not every duct problem requires a full swap. Sometimes Air Duct Repair in Stafford, Texas solves it. Replacement becomes the right move when the ductwork itself is the issue.

Common signs we see around Stafford homes and small commercial spaces include

  • Rooms that never cool or heat right even after HVAC service
  • Ducts that have soft spots crushed areas or tears
  • Old duct board or flex duct that is breaking down
  • Loose connections at plenums boots and takeoffs
  • Musty or dusty smells that return quickly after cleaning
  • Whistling noises or wind tunnel sounds at certain vents
  • Visible insulation shedding near supply vents
  • Rodent damage or nesting in attic duct runs

A real world Stafford scenario

A homeowner near Dulles Avenue tells us the back bedroom is always sticky. We check the attic and find flex duct kinked like a bent garden hose plus a couple of sections with separated inner liner. At that point, Air Duct Cleaning in Stafford, Texas is not the main need. Replacing the damaged runs is what restores consistent airflow.

What causes ductwork to fail in Stafford

Stafford buildings deal with the same Gulf Coast realities as the greater Houston area. Heat humidity and long cooling seasons can be rough on duct materials especially in attics.

Typical causes include

  • Age and material breakdown from years of hot attic temps
  • Poor original installation with sharp bends and long sagging runs
  • Settling or remodel work that compresses or disconnects ducts
  • Condensation issues from missing insulation or air leaks
  • Critters finding a warm place to hang out
  • Tape and patch jobs that did not hold up over time

If your ductwork has been fixed a few times with foil tape and hope that can turn into a repeating cycle. At some point you stop patching the tire and replace it.

Full replacement or partial replacement

In Stafford partial duct replacement is common. Many systems have a few problem runs while other sections are still in decent shape. We look for the weak links that create the biggest comfort issues. In some cases Air Duct Testing in Stafford, Texas helps confirm where the losses and restrictions are showing up.

Partial replacement often targets

  • Runs with major kinks or compression
  • Sections with torn inner liner or missing insulation
  • Disconnected returns or return boxes
  • Boots at vents that are loose or leaking
  • Long runs that were routed inefficiently

Full replacement is more likely when duct materials are deteriorating throughout the attic the layout is poorly planned and causing constant airflow problems the building has had major remodels or additions past patchwork has left the system inconsistent or contamination is present alongside structural duct failure.

What types of ductwork are used in replacements

Most Stafford properties we see use a mix. The right type depends on the building access and the HVAC design.

Common options include

  • Flex duct for many attic runs when properly supported and routed
  • Metal duct for durability and clean lines in certain applications
  • Insulated duct systems where condensation control is a priority

We also pay attention to the small parts that matter a lot. Proper collars and clamps mastic style sealing where appropriate insulation coverage and vapor barrier integrity and clean secure register boots and return connections.

Will replacing ducts make the air cleaner

It can help especially when old ducts are shedding insulation pulling dusty attic air through leaks or holding debris in low spots. Duct replacement is not magic but it can remove sources of contamination that are built into failing duct materials. Airflow problems that feel like an HVAC issue

Many airflow complaints are duct issues wearing an HVAC costume.

Duct related problems can mimic equipment trouble

  • Low airflow at multiple vents from crushed or disconnected trunk lines
  • A single room with weak airflow from a kinked branch run
  • Hot and cold spots from unbalanced duct lengths and sizing
  • Noisy vents from restrictions and sharp bends

How to know if returns are part of the problem

Returns are the breathing in side of the system. If return ducting is undersized leaky or using building cavities incorrectly you can get dust odors and uneven airflow.

Signs of return issues include

  • Doors that slam or suck shut when the system runs
  • Whistling at door gaps or returns
  • Filter gets dirty very fast
  • Dust lines near return grilles
  • Temperature imbalance that improves when doors are left open

During inspection we look at return paths closely. A supply only approach can leave problems behind.

Air duct replacement and remodeling in Stafford

Stafford homes often get upgrades. New flooring kitchen updates converted garages room additions. Ductwork sometimes gets pinched rerouted or forgotten.

Remodel related duct problems we see include flex duct crushed under stored items in attics registers moved but duct runs left too long or poorly connected added rooms tied into small existing runs and leaky boots after ceiling texture and paint work.
